About Keith E. Nye

Keith E. Nye is a scholar working on Virology, Immunology, Molecular Biology, Infectious Diseases and Surgery, having authored 17 papers that have together received 413 indexed citations. Recurring topics across this work include HIV Research and Treatment (11 papers), Immune Cell Function and Interaction (5 papers), T-cell and B-cell Immunology (3 papers), Immunodeficiency and Autoimmune Disorders (2 papers), Cell Adhesion Molecules Research (2 papers), Immune Response and Inflammation (2 papers), Cytomegalovirus and herpesvirus research (2 papers) and Stress Responses and Cortisol (1 paper). The work is most often cited by research in Virology (176 citations), Immunology (210 citations), Immunology and Allergy (26 citations), Oncology (106 citations) and Infectious Diseases (58 citations). Keith E. Nye has collaborated with scholars based in United Kingdom, United States and Spain. Frequent co-authors include A J Pinching, Brendan Murphy, Christine Guntermann, Véronique Robert-Hebmann, Joachim Roland, Christian Devaux, Martine Biard‐Piechaczyk, Kirstine A. Knox, Tony Ng and Jane Anderson. Their work appears in journals such as AIDS, Biochemical and Biophysical Research Communications, Vaccine, Clinical & Experimental Immunology and European Journal of Immunology.
